☆ Be the first to review + Add to your collection — Join freeIn "Daffy and the Incredible Campers," Elmer sets out on a camping trip determined to avoid Daffy’s endless chatter—so Daffy promises to stay silent. But without Daffy’s voice to guide him, Elmer quickly finds himself in a series of increasingly absurd mishaps: he misplaces his water, loses his flashlight, and narrowly dodges a train while trying to pitch their tent on the tracks in the dark.
In "Stovepipe Stargazer," Daffy’s dream of stargazing hits a roadblock when he’s 50 cents short of a telescope. He tries hawking junk from the lake floor to Yosemite Sam, then builds a makeshift telescope from a tripod and stovepipe—only to trick Sam into paying for a fake sky. When Sam sees through the scam, the tables turn in a way that’s equal parts slapstick and starry-eyed.
In "Prehistoric Hospitality," Daffy and Elmer stumble upon a hidden mesa teeming with prehistoric men—complete with a winch, hook, and rope—while on a mountain climb, where they quickly find themselves in over their heads among ancient oddities and a surprisingly active dinosaur.
